Description

Auxiliary opening device for bag
Technical Field
The application relates to the field of support frames for charging, in particular to an auxiliary opening device for bags.
Background
At present, a lot of products processed and produced by factories are loaded by woven bags, and when workers pour materials into the woven bags, at least one worker is needed to prop open the bag mouth, and then other workers load the materials into the bag.
With respect to the related art in the above, the inventors consider that there are the following drawbacks: when the staff holds the material and packs into the bag, occupied two at least staff, consequently caused the waste of manpower resources.

Detailed Description
The present application is described in further detail below with reference to figures 1-2.
The embodiment of the application discloses supplementary distraction device of sack. Referring to fig. 1, the distraction device includes a plate 100 and at least two support rods 200. The number of the support rods 200 is two in this embodiment. Two support rods 200 are arranged on the supporting plate 100 in parallel at intervals.
The supporting plate 100 is provided with two sliding grooves 110 which are radially arranged along the center of the supporting plate 100, and the sliding grooves 110 are T-shaped grooves. The two sliding grooves 110 are located on the same straight line, and one ends of the two sliding grooves 110 near the center of the pallet 100 are communicated. The support rod 200 is welded with a sliding block 212 matched with the sliding groove 110 in shape, and the sliding block 212 is connected with the sliding groove 110 in a sliding manner along the length direction of the sliding groove 110.
The supporting plate 100 is provided with an adjusting assembly 500 for adjusting the sliding distance of the supporting rod 200. The adjusting assembly 500 includes an adjusting screw 510, and two ends of the adjusting screw 510 are rotatably connected to the two side walls of the two sliding grooves 110 away from each other. One end of the adjusting screw 510 penetrates through the sliding slot 110, and an adjusting hand wheel 520 is coaxially fixed, so that a worker can hold the adjusting hand wheel 520 and rotate the adjusting hand wheel 520 to rotate the adjusting screw 510. The slider 212 is threadedly coupled to the adjustment screw 510, and in order to allow the worker to rotate the adjustment screw 510, the slider 212 is synchronously moved in the opposite direction, so that the adjustment screw 510 is configured as a bidirectional screw.
In order to adapt the support pole 200 to support bags of different lengths, the support pole 200 includes a connecting sub-pole 210 and an adjusting sub-pole 220. One end of the connecting rod 210 is connected to the supporting plate 100, and the other end is slidably sleeved on the outer side of the adjusting rod 220. An end of the adjusting sub-rod 220 away from the supporting plate 100 is welded with an opening rod 300 for opening the bag.
Referring to fig. 1 and 2, the adjusting sub-rod 220 is formed with a plurality of positioning grooves 221 along an axial direction thereof, and the connecting sub-rod 210 is formed with a communication hole 211. The adjusting sub-rod 220 is provided with a locking piece for locking the sliding distance between the adjusting sub-rod 220 and the connecting sub-rod 210. The locking member includes a positioning block 400. The positioning block 400 passes through the communication hole 211 to be inserted into and matched with the positioning groove 221.
In order to prevent the positioning block 400 from being separated from the positioning groove 221, the positioning block 400 is sleeved with an adjusting spring 410, one end of the adjusting spring 410 is fixedly connected with the positioning block 410, and the other end of the adjusting spring 410 is fixedly connected with the adjusting sub-rod 220. Under the elastic force of the adjusting spring 410, the positioning block 400 is inserted into and fitted with the positioning groove 221.
In order to facilitate the worker to pull the adjusting sub-rod 220 in a direction away from the pallet 100, the side of the positioning block 400 away from the pallet 100 is provided with an inclined surface, and the inclined surface is inclined in a vertical upward direction from a direction close to the direction away from the pallet 100.
In order to prevent the bag from being separated from the opening bar 300, a positioning sleeve 310 is sleeved on the opening bar 300, and one end of the positioning sleeve 310 is rotatably connected with one end of the opening bar 300.
The implementation principle of the auxiliary opening device for the bag in the embodiment of the application is as follows: the adjusting sub-rod 220 is pulled to make the positioning block 400 inserted into the positioning slot 221 under the action of the adjusting spring 410, and the length of the supporting rod 200 is matched with the length of the bag. The bag is placed on the supporting plate 100, the opening of the bag is bent outwards and sleeved on the opening rod 300, and the positioning sleeve 310 is rotated to enable the positioning sleeve 310 to be sleeved on the opening rod 300. The adjusting handwheel 520 is held and rotated, so that the adjusting screw 510 is rotated, and the slider 212 drives the support rod 200 to move in the direction away from each other under the action of the adjusting screw 510, so that the bag is spread.
